Ingredients

  • 0.5 head cabbage shredded
  •  carrots thinly sliced
  • 0.5 teaspoon ground cumin 
  • 0.5 teaspoon ground pepper black
  • 0.3 teaspoon ground turmeric 
  • 0.5 cup olive oil 
  •  onion thinly sliced
  •  potatoes peeled cut into 1-inch cubes
  • teaspoon sea salt 

Equipment

  • frying pan

Directions

  1. Heat the ol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Cook the carrots and onion in the hot oil about 5 minutes. Stir in the salt, pepper, cumin, turmeric, and cabbage and cook another 15 to 20 minutes.
  2. Add the potatoes; cover. Reduce heat to medium-low and cook until potatoes are soft, 20 to 30 minutes.
